              | Helonias Dioica | 
             
            
              |   | 
             
            
              
                - 
                  
                  Helonias dioica is usually known as Chamalirium luteum, Unicorn, Devil's bit and Blazing star. 
 
                -  It is a smooth herb, with a thin tall stem and white flowers. 
 
                -  This plant is very poisonous but rendered safe through the process of Homeopathic preparation. 
 
               
                Where does Helonias dioica come from?  
                
                  -  Helonias dioica is usually found in the Eastern North America.
 
                  -  It grows on low moist soil and rich woodlands, preferably in shaded areas. 
 
                 
                Who discovered Helonias dioica?  
                
                  -  This ancient herb was adopted by the empirical herbalists in America.
